State the hypothesis and calculate the test statistic for proportion:
1. In a random sample of 400 persons who were given a flu vaccine, 136 said that they experienced some type of discomfort. Construct a 95% confidence interval for the proportion of all those who experience some type of discomfort.
2. Do the data provide sufficient evidence to conclude that the proportion of those who experience some type of discomfort is more than 30%? Answer the question using the following steps
a. State the null and alternative hypotheses.
b. Calculate the test statistics. Show your work.
